At Fair Hills Resort, music and entertainment have long been part of the magic that brings families together. For over 100 years, evenings at the resort have been filled with sing-alongs, talent shows, and spontaneous performances that create unforgettable memories. Our Performer Staff continue that tradition, sharing their talents while also being an essential part of the resort team.

Performer Staff members hold a full-time position in one of our resort departments while also participating in the musical and entertainment traditions that make Fair Hills unique. Whether leading a sing-along, performing during a cocktail hour, or joining the weekly hootenanny, performers help create the lively, welcoming atmosphere our guests return for year after year.

Performers are encouraged to share their musical abilities; singing, playing instruments, leading group songs, or collaborating with fellow staff members.

Performance Opportunities Include:

  • Tuesday Night Hootenanny – our famous show, running for 60+ years

  • Thursday Night Talent Show – helping host and perform alongside guests

  • Monday Night Open Mic Night – encouraging guest participation and sharing your own music
  • Monday Night Campfire Program – leading guests in classic campfire songs and creating a fun, welcoming sing-along environment that encourages families to gather and participate

  • Wednesday Cocktail Hour Sing-Along – during our adult cocktail hour on the deck, lead guests in fun piano sing-along tunes

  • Monday Marching Band – a fun resort tradition that energizes the week

  • Friday Dining Room Songs – performing during dinner service

Depending on the season, guest participation, and performer talents, there may be additional opportunities throughout the week to share music and entertainment.

Collaboration between performers is highly encouraged, and many of our most memorable moments come from staff members creating music together.

At Fair Hills Resort, we believe a family sharing a great meal together is one of the most important ingredients in a happy vacation. For 100 years, our dining room has been the heart of the resort, where stories are told, traditions are honored, and generations gather around the same tables summer after summer.

Our dining room team serves breakfast, lunch, and dinner daily to resort guests. During our family season (mid-June through August), waitrons are typically assigned the same families for their entire stay. You’ll serve approximately 20–30 guests per meal; building relationships, remembering preferences, and becoming part of their vacation experience.

This is more than food service, it’s hospitality rooted in connection and consistency.

At Fair Hills Resort, recreation is the heartbeat of the day. For 100 years, families have gathered here not just to relax, but to play, laugh, compete, and connect. Our Recreation Directors are the energy behind those moments, leading the activities that turn vacations into lifelong memories.

Our Recreation Team facilitates organized activities daily at 9:30am and 2:30pm, along with select evening events. From classic camp-style games to creative competitions and themed events, Recreation Directors bring enthusiasm, structure, and fun to every part of the day.

We offer programming for four age groups:

  • Ages 4–8 (2 Directors)
  • Ages 8–14 (2 Directors)
  • Teens (1 Director)
  • Adults (1 Director)

Each director plays a key role in creating age-appropriate, engaging experiences while contributing to the overall spirit of the resort.
